The Frontrunners: Analyzing the Top Contenders
The title race is primarily a four-horse race, with Manchester City, Liverpool, Arsenal, and Aston Villa all possessing legitimate claims to the trophy.
Manchester City: Strengths, Weaknesses & Remaining Fixtures – Can they maintain dominance?
Manchester City's strength lies in their squad depth, tactical versatility, and the brilliance of Erling Haaland. However, they've shown vulnerabilities defensively at times. Their remaining fixtures include challenging matches against Liverpool and Arsenal. Their ability to navigate these difficult encounters will be crucial.
Liverpool: Klopp's Farewell Season – Momentum, Key Players & Potential Roadblocks
Liverpool is enjoying a resurgence in form, fueled by the emotional farewell tour of Jurgen Klopp. Key players like Mohamed Salah and Virgil van Dijk remain pivotal. Potential roadblocks include maintaining consistency and avoiding injuries to key personnel.
Arsenal: Learning from Past Seasons – Consistency, Arteta’s Tactics & Title Credentials
Arsenal has learned from their near-misses in recent seasons, demonstrating greater consistency and tactical maturity under Mikel Arteta. Their fluid attacking play and solid defense make them a formidable opponent. Maintaining momentum and avoiding costly slip-ups will be crucial.
Aston Villa: Unai Emery’s Impact – A Dark Horse with Serious Potential?
Unai Emery has transformed Aston Villa into a genuine top-four contender. Their impressive form is built on a solid defense and incisive attacking play. While they lack the squad depth of City or Liverpool, their tactical flexibility and Emery's coaching acumen make them a dangerous opponent. The Challengers: Teams in the Hunt for Champions League Spots & Potential Upsets
Tottenham, Manchester United, and Newcastle are all vying for Champions League qualification, adding another layer of intrigue to the season.
Tottenham Hotspur: Ange Postecoglou's Revolution – Style of Play & Consistency Concerns
Ange Postecoglou has revolutionized Tottenham with his attacking, high-pressing style of play. However, consistency remains a concern, and their defensive vulnerabilities have been exposed at times.
Manchester United: Rebuilding Phase – Ten Hag’s Challenges & Potential for Improvement
Manchester United is undergoing a rebuilding phase under Erik ten Hag. While they have shown glimpses of potential, inconsistency and defensive issues continue to plague them.
Newcastle United: European Football & Domestic Ambition – Can they sustain their push?
Newcastle United has established itself as a European force, but sustaining their push for Champions League qualification will be challenging. Maintaining their squad's fitness and avoiding key injuries are crucial.

Key Player Battles & Individual Performances
Individual brilliance can often decide crucial matches.
Golden Boot Race: Leading Scorers & Their Impact on Teams
Erling Haaland currently leads the Golden Boot race, but Mohamed Salah and Ollie Watkins are close behind. Their goals have been pivotal for their respective teams.
Playmaker Spotlight: Key Assists & Influential Midfielders
Kevin De Bruyne, Martin Odegaard, and James Maddison are among the league's leading assist providers, dictating play and creating opportunities for their teammates.
Goalkeeper Showdowns: The Best Shot-Stoppers in the League
Alisson Becker, Ederson, and Nick Pope are consistently among the league's best goalkeepers, making crucial saves and providing a solid foundation for their teams.
